California Hot Rod Reunion 2015


October 23-25, Bakersfield, CA


The legends of drag racing were celebrated during the 24th annual California Hot Rod Reunion® presented by Automobile Club of Southern California, Oct. 23-25 as those who shaped the sport were celebrated during the weekend. Grand Marshal Jim Dunn and honorees Paul Althouse, Cub Barnett, Don Gaide and Don Ratican, John Jodauga and Doug Kruse were all honored during the course of the weekend.


TMS-sponsored Eily Stafford made her final run of the year in the Crower killer dragster. Stafford was just under her index and broke out, but she did get her first 200 mile per hour ticket! Read more >

Hendrick Motorsports


October 25, Talladega, AL

In an intense Sunday afternoon at Talladega Superspeedway, Dale Earnhardt Jr. came up just short in his bid for a trip to Victory Lane. A green-white-checkered attempt was ended by a caution flag, at which point NASCAR determined that Joey Logano was leading Earnhardt, giving the win to Logano and eliminating Earnhardt from the Chase for the NASCAR Sprint Cup. “I’m proud of what we did today,” Earnhardt said. “We did everything we needed to do, just fell a little short -- about the width of the splitter.” Jeff Gordon, meanwhile, finished third, and safely advanced to the eight-driver, three-race Eliminator Round of the Chase. Jimmie Johnson was the next of the Hendrick Motorsports teammates with an 18th-place result, and Kasey Kahne finished 19th. Read more >
